Rumination vs. Savoring
Rumination = repetitious negative thinking
Savoring = repetitious positive thinking
Both share common mechanisms in the brain according to a new fMRI study published in Cognitive, Affective, & Behavioral Neuroscience.
Interestingly, those who experienced more intense negative emotions during rumination also experienced more intense positive emotions during savoring.
Mental health isn't just about differences in the brain, but also how you choose to use it.
How will you use your brain today?
Source: "Subjective and neural reactivity during savoring and rumination" (2023)
